Understanding of laboratory process and safety training is required too. Each time blood is taken as a sample, care has to be given to how this is done and by what method the equipment is disposed of. An accident using a needle or with the labeling of samples can have awful effects. This can be either to the phlebotomist or the patient. This requires a particular degree of training along with plenty of patience. Phlebotomists work in medical offices and clinics, along with laboratories. Each tube is subsequently tagged with the patient's name, the date, and special laboratory instructions. In a few facilities, the phlebotomist might be responsible for delivering samples to the lab. A higher education level in Byron does require more and needs determination.
Many phlebotomists would rather get at least an associate's degree, though, which can be completed at a community college in four terms (two years) for about $1,000 per term. Some phlebotomists in Byron even get bachelor's degrees in clinical and lab technology, which provides additional information and training about the more specialized positions, not just phlebotomy.
